WebJul 14, 2024 · A register of property factors (the Register) operating in Scotland is maintained by the Scottish Ministers. All organisations who meet the definition of a property factor, set out in the 2011 Act, are required to register. It is an offence to operate as a property factor without being registered. You can view the Register at: WebVisit the Scottish Government website for the complete property factors code of conduct. This sets out the standards every property factor must meet. WebStep 1 – Get together and talk with your neighbours and fellow owners. If you all feel your Property Factor could do better, then make the decision to change. Your Deed of Conditions will advise you what you need to do next – as these are unique to your development. Step 2 – You contact FirstPort Property Services Scotland.
